Nosh is downtown's latest hip spot for the in-the-know crowd. A sassy small plates restaurant and sangria bar, Nosh offers artsy atmosphere, a spacious patio, frequent live music and, best of all, affordable prices. Better than tapas, this is Nosh.

Shuga's cafe and bar is a sweet and sassy treat. Its off-the-beaten-path-but-still-in-downtown location is part of the charm, which makes the cafe's excellent atmosphere and art scene all the more delicious. More importantly for a cafe and bar, though, don't miss the excellent fare and inventive martinis at this cherished hot spot.

Located in the heart of downtown Colorado Springs, The Metropolitan Restaurant and Lounge is a refreshing slice of sophistication. A mouth-watering menu and a varied martini list satisfy the appetite of our very active residents of Colorado Springs.
